H917 ECR is a 1991 Fiat Croma in White with a 1,995c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 1 MOT test with a personal pass rate of 100%.
Across all 1991 Fiat Croma models, the average MOT pass rate is 61.9% with a typical mileage of 109,270 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Fiat Croma f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 1,258 recorded failures. If you're considering buying H917 ECR,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Fiat Croma typ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 35 years old, this Fiat Croma is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
